What Is Leather Tanning
Why Tanning Is Necessary
Raw animal hides decompose quickly without treatment. Tanning converts raw hide into stable, durable leather by chemically altering the protein structure. Without tanning, leather would rot, stiffen, and become unusable within weeks.

Vegetable Tanning: The Traditional Method
The Process
Vegetable tanning uses tannins—naturally occurring compounds found in tree bark, leaves, and fruits. Oak bark, chestnut, mimosa, and quebracho are common sources. Hides soak in progressively stronger tannin solutions over weeks or months.
Production time: 30-60 days (traditional), 15-30 days (modern)
Production cost: 3-5x higher than chrome tanning
Characteristics of Vegetable-Tanned Leather
Initial appearance: Natural tan to light brown, firm texture
Initial feel: Stiff, requires break-in period
Thickness: Typically thicker and more substantial
Water resistance: Low initially, improves with conditioning
Heat tolerance: Good, maintains structure in heat
Patina Development
Vegetable-tanned leather develops the most dramatic patina of any leather type. Starting light, it darkens significantly through use, sun exposure, and handling. Areas touched frequently develop deeper color, creating unique patterns that reflect individual use.
Patina timeline:
• 1-3 months: Noticeable darkening begins
• 6-12 months: Significant color development
• 2-5 years: Rich, deep patina fully developed
• 10+ years: Spectacular, irreplaceable character
Durability
Vegetable-tanned leather is extremely durable when properly cared for. The dense fiber structure created by slow tanning produces leather that can last 20-50 years with proper maintenance.
Lifespan: 20-50 years (quality items, proper care)
Failure mode: Gradual, repairable
Repairability: Excellent

Chrome Tanning: The Modern Method
The Process
Chrome tanning uses chromium sulfate salts to tan hides. Developed in the 1800s, it revolutionized leather production by dramatically reducing tanning time. Hides are tumbled in drums with chromium solution for 24-48 hours.
Production time: 1-2 days
Production cost: Significantly lower than vegetable tanning
Characteristics of Chrome-Tanned Leather
Initial appearance: Soft, consistent color, smooth texture
Initial feel: Immediately soft and supple, minimal break-in
Thickness: Typically thinner and more uniform
Water resistance: Better than vegetable-tanned
Heat tolerance: Lower, can deform in high heat
Patina Development
Chrome-tanned leather develops more subtle patina than vegetable-tanned. The chemical process creates a more stable surface that resists dramatic color changes. This appeals to people who prefer consistent appearance over time.
Patina timeline:
• 1-3 months: Minimal visible change
• 6-12 months: Slight softening and subtle sheen
• 2-5 years: Gentle character development
• 10+ years: Moderate patina, maintains original character
Durability
Chrome-tanned leather offers good durability, though generally less than vegetable-tanned. The faster tanning process creates slightly less dense fiber structure.
Lifespan: 10-20 years (quality items, proper care)
Failure mode: Gradual
Repairability: Good
Environmental Profile
Pros:
• Faster production reduces energy use per unit
• Less water required than vegetable tanning
• More efficient use of hides
Cons:
• Chromium III can convert to toxic Chromium VI
• Chrome-tanned leather doesn't biodegrade well
• Chromium waste requires careful disposal
• Improper disposal causes serious environmental damage
• Responsible tanneries manage this, but many don't

The Honest Environmental Truth
Neither Is Perfect
Both tanning methods have environmental impacts. Vegetable tanning is generally more sustainable but still uses significant water and land resources. Chrome tanning is more efficient but creates toxic waste that requires careful management.
What Actually Matters
The tannery's practices matter more than the method. A responsible chrome tannery with proper waste treatment causes less environmental damage than an irresponsible vegetable tannery dumping tannin waste into rivers.
The Longevity Factor
Vegetable-tanned leather lasting 30+ years vs chrome-tanned lasting 15 years means fewer items produced and disposed of over time. This longevity advantage significantly reduces vegetable-tanned leather's lifetime environmental impact.
Combination Tanning Methods
Semi-Vegetable Tanning
Some tanneries combine both methods—chrome tanning for speed and softness, then vegetable tanning for finish and patina development. This creates leather with characteristics of both.
Retanning
Chrome-tanned leather is sometimes retanned with vegetable tannins to improve patina development and environmental profile. This hybrid approach is increasingly common.
Aldehyde Tanning
A third method using glutaraldehyde, producing very soft, washable leather. Less common but used for specific applications like gloves and chamois.
How to Identify Tanning Method
Visual Clues
Vegetable-tanned: Natural tan/brown color, visible grain, firm structure
Chrome-tanned: Wider color range, softer appearance, more uniform
Touch Test
Vegetable-tanned: Firmer, more structured feel
Chrome-tanned: Immediately soft and supple
Cut Edge Color
Vegetable-tanned: Consistent tan/brown color throughout thickness
Chrome-tanned: Often shows blue-gray tint in center of cut edge
Ask the Maker
Quality leather goods makers know and share their tanning method. If a maker can't or won't tell you, that's informative in itself.
